    Either the page your backlink is on hasn't been indexed, (very common with directory links) or the backlink checker you are using isn't complete.
    For Google you need to be registered with WebMaster tools to see your backlinks, you won't see them any other way.
    The best guide to what backlinks any search engine has found and indexed is yahoo site explorer.
